Caramel Popcorn

This was supposed to be a post about Bailey’s Irish Cream Caramels for St. Patrick’s Day. Chewy, delicious caramel candies with a hint of Irish Cream flavor. I was going to tell you all about how to make caramels because I was confident after two successful attempts that I had all the mechanics down. I survived both adventures relatively unscathed and while terrifyingly scary, the process is actually quite simple. But of course that confidence came well before my most recent batch of caramels was actually done. And guess what. It never set. It solidified past the “sauce” stage, but never really made it to “chewy, delicious candy”. It simply hovered around the “squishy goo” stage instead. I thought about just throwing it out, but Boyfriend gave me a better idea. When life hands you lemons, you make lemonade. When it hands you gooey caramel? You make Caramel Popcorn.

I melted my caramel goo back down to sauce and poured it over a big pot of popped corn. Then I threw it on a baking sheet and baked it for an hour. The result?
